Commit 59bbac49 authored by 罗贤顺's avatar 罗贤顺

修复问题

parent 0e8893d7
......@@ -109,8 +109,8 @@ public class TProcessesBlastdesignHoleServiceImpl extends ServiceImpl<TProcesses
}
//判断是否添加了穿孔日期,如果已添加那么久不能修改,未添加则可以修改
if (query.getDrillingDate() != null) {
return R.failed("炮孔设计中->穿孔日期已存在不能修改: DrillingDate:" + query.getDrillingDate());
if (temp.getDrillingDate() != null) {
return R.failed("炮孔设计中->穿孔日期已存在不能修改: DrillingDate:" + temp.getDrillingDate());
}
//判断是否需要修改关联的 设计爆区爆破量
if (StringUtils.isNotBlank(query.getStepName())
......@@ -153,7 +153,7 @@ public class TProcessesBlastdesignHoleServiceImpl extends ServiceImpl<TProcesses
calculateHoleBlastVolume(temp);
}
//如果修改了台阶高度,需要通知穿孔工序重新计算设计区爆破量
if (query.getStepHeight() != null) {
if (query.getStepHeight().equals(temp.getStepHeight())) {
TProcessesDrillingQuery tProcessesDrillingQuery = new TProcessesDrillingQuery();
tProcessesDrillingQuery.setUid(temp.getUid());
tProcessesDrillingQuery.setStepHeight(query.getStepHeight());
......@@ -311,6 +311,9 @@ public class TProcessesBlastdesignHoleServiceImpl extends ServiceImpl<TProcesses
LoginUser loginUser = (LoginUser) str.getData();
String name = loginUser.getName();
tProcessesDrillingQuery.setTabulator(name);
tProcessesDrillingQuery.setStepHeight(query.getStepHeight());
tProcessesDrillingQuery.setRowSpace(query.getRowSpace());
tProcessesDrillingQuery.setHoleSpace(query.getHoleSpace());
R r1 = itProcessesDrillingService.insertTProcessesDrilling(tProcessesDrillingQuery);
if (r1.getCode() != 0) {
log.error("炮孔设计中->增加一条穿孔工序失败:" + JSON.toJSONString(tProcessesDrillingQuery));
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ment